Intro to Mere Mortals: Touching the Tenderness
Gently feel into the fear of death and dying to begin building a life affirming relationship with mortality.

Most of us carry some level of death anxiety—it's beautifully human. Yet within that very fear lies an invitation to live more consciously, love more deeply, and show up more authentically to what matters most.Join death doula and impermanence guide Katie Louise Cooper for an intimate hour exploring how mortality awareness, when approached with tenderness and skill, can become one of our most powerful teachers for present-moment living.

What We'll Explore Together

The Tenderness Within Fear: We'll gently examine how our natural mortality anxiety, when met with compassion rather than avoidance, can soften us into deeper presence and connection.

Your Mortality Landscape: Through reflective inquiry, you'll explore your unique relationship with death awareness—where it might be holding you back and where it could be calling you forward.

From Anxiety to Aliveness: Discover how conscious engagement with our finite nature can paradoxically open us to more joy, creativity, and authentic living.

Sacred Witnessing: Experience the healing power of sharing mortality reflections in a container of safety and mutual understanding.
